1. Alaska

Alaska is the first destination on our list, and it’s easy to see why. This state is dotted with glaciers, fjords, and stunning natural landscapes, making it a great place to explore from the sea. Many Alaskan cruises leave from cities like Seattle and Vancouver, and some even include stops in Canada’s British Columbia. One of the highlights of a trip to Alaska is the chance to see wildlife like humpback whales, orcas, and bald eagles up close.

2. Hawaii

If you’re looking for a tropical getaway, Hawaii is an excellent choice for a military cruise vacation. This state’s islands offer picturesque beaches, lush jungles, and crystal-clear waters that are perfect for swimming and snorkeling. Many cruises that include Hawaii also stop at other locations in the Pacific, such as Tahiti and Bora Bora. Be sure to try some of the local cuisine, which includes fresh seafood and regional Hawaiian dishes like poke, laulau, and kalua pig.

3. Mediterranean

A cruise through the Mediterranean is a fantastic way to explore the rich history and culture of this region. Many cruises that include the Mediterranean stop in cities like Barcelona, Rome, Athens, and Istanbul, giving you the chance to visit some of the world’s most iconic landmarks. The Mediterranean also offers some of the best food in the world, so be sure to indulge in some local wine, cheese, and other treats.

4. Caribbean

The Caribbean is a classic choice for a military cruise vacation, and it’s not hard to see why. This region is home to some of the most beautiful beaches in the world, as well as crystal-clear waters, vibrant coral reefs, and plenty of sunshine. Many Caribbean cruises leave from Florida and stop at popular islands like Jamaica, Cozumel, and the Bahamas. On-board entertainment options include live music, casinos, and water slides.
